Price of Wood vs. Composite Decking
The financial aspect of decking options plays an essential role in the decisions of homeowners. When weighing wood against composite decking, starting costs may differ significantly. Pressure-treated wood tends to be the most affordable option, with pricing commonly spanning from $2 to $5 per square foot. However, this lower upfront cost may lead to higher long-term expenses owing to ongoing maintenance needs and potential replacement costs.
On the other hand, composite decking typically ranges from $4 to $10 per square foot. While the initial investment is higher, composite materials often come with warranties and require less maintenance, which may translate to decreased overall spending over the years. Homeowners should also consider factors such as installation fees, which may vary depending on the material. At the end of the day, understanding the total cost of ownership, encompassing upkeep and durability, is essential for reaching a well-informed decision between wood and composite decking.

Durability and Environmental Impact
Lifespan is a key factor in assessing the ecological footprint of materials used for decking. Wooden decks, despite their natural beauty, generally have a lifespan of around 10 to 15 years, requiring regular maintenance and eventual replacement, resulting in increased waste generation. By comparison, composite decking can last up to 25 to 30 years with minimal upkeep, reducing the frequency of replacements and associated waste generation.
Furthermore, composite products are often made from recycled plastics, redirecting waste away from landfills. Even so, their fabrication demands processes that consume significant energy. When all is considered, the choice between wood and composite decking is determined not only by durability but also on the lasting ecological impact. Homeowners need to consider the immediate aesthetic and cost benefits against the lasting ecological effects of their decking choice.

How Do I Maintain My Wooden Deck Over Time?
To keep a wooden deck for years to come, routine cleaning, sealing, and staining are necessary. Checking for damage, swapping out broken boards, and maintaining proper drainage will prolong its life and maintain its look.
Is It Possible to Paint or Stain Composite Decking?
Composite decking is typically unable to be painted or stained with lasting results, as its surface is designed to resist such treatments. This characteristic helps preserve its color and structural integrity, minimizing upkeep requirements when compared to conventional wood decking.
